Indices of primes in sequence defined by A(0) = 31, A(n) = 10*A(n-1) - 9 for n > 0. |
|
+0 1
|
|
| 0, 2, 6, 9, 27, 35, 66, 80, 146, 482, 642, 1019, 1899, 2619, 10452, 27719, 52823

COMMENT
|
Numbers n such that 30*10^n + 1 is prime.
Numbers n such that digit 3 followed by n >= 0 occurrences of digit 0 followed by digit 1 is prime.
Numbers corresponding to terms <= 642 are certified primes.

EXAMPLE
|
3001 is prime, hence 2 is a term.
|
|
PROGRAM
|
(PARI) a=31; for(n=0, 2000, if(isprime(a), print1(n, ", ")); a=10*a-9)
(PARI) for(n=0, 2000, if(isprime(30*10^n+1), print1(n, ", ")))
